The Mercedes-Benz A-Class, often referred to simply as the A-Class, is a compact luxury hatchback renowned for its sophisticated design and advanced technology. Introduced by the German automaker Mercedes-Benz, a brand celebrated for engineering excellence and innovation, the A-Class has been a key model since its initial launch in 1997. The latest models, manufactured with precision in various European facilities, showcase a blend of performance, safety, and comfort. Notable features include efficient engines, cutting-edge infotainment systems, and driver-assistance technologies that set it apart in the premium compact segment. With a reputation for quality and refinement, the Mercedes-Benz A-Class continues to appeal to drivers seeking a stylish yet practical vehicle.

This 2018 Mercedes-Benz A-Class (registration V17LEO) is a white diesel vehicle with a 1461cc engine. It has a current MOT valid until 30 June 2026, with the latest test conducted on 1 July 2025. The vehicle has covered 46,433 miles. The MOT included advisories regarding worn tyres on the front wheels, which are close to the legal limit but not deemed dangerous. The car is currently taxed. CO2 emissions are recorded at 102 g/km. No additional mechanical issues are noted from the MOT.
